DY52 MGJ is a 2002 Vauxhall Corsavan in White with a 1,686c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 77.3%.
Across all 2002 Vauxhall Corsavan models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.8% with a typical mileage of 97,206 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Vauxhall Corsavan f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 9,644 recorded failures. If you're considering buying DY52 MGJ,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Vauxhall Corsavan typically stays on UK roads for around 32 years. At 24 years old, this Vauxhall Corsavan is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
